Hi Catman, I am much appreciated your hard work. I also have the sync problem. Could you please explain how to wipe my blockchains, thanks.

I realize I am not the person you asked but if you go through this thread it has been detailed multiple times how to delete the blockchain and start from scratch.
found here

And here (third post down #4 in the list)

And if you still cannot find it perhaps this instruction will help.


INSTRUCTIONS (Windows):

Go to C:\Users\%USER%\AppData\Roaming\Pennies (press the windows key + r and put in %appdata%\Pennies)
Delete everything BUT KEEP THE WALLET.DAT
Run the Pennies latest version 0.10.2 qt
Wait for the blockchain to download
done

Here is one difference:
"version" : "v0.10.2.0-abe",
"version" : "v0.10.2.0-unk-abe",


Yeah, -unk is just added when somebody compiles from source and the compiler can't find the origin. In other words, the compiler couldn't find the git metadata.
